Having conversations in English about anything

Learning English by talking is one of the most effective ways to improve your language skills. Conversations offer a way to engage with the language naturally and dynamically, allowing learners to practise their speaking, listening, and comprehension skills in real-life situations and build their confidence and fluency in the language.

ESL conversation practice

When learning English by talking, it's important to find opportunities to practise with native or other fluent speakers. This can include language exchange programmes, attending online English lessons, joining virtual discussion forums, or even just striking up conversations with other English speakers in person. Whatever the method, the key is to actively engage with the language and practise using it regularly.


Engaging in regular conversations with native or fluent English speakers helps learners become more familiar with the language and its nuances. This can include learning new vocabulary, slang, and idioms that are commonly used in spoken English. It also provides an opportunity to receive feedback on pronunciation and grammar, helping learners refine their language skills. This can be particularly helpful for learners who struggle with certain aspects of the language. By practising speaking and listening skills in a supportive and encouraging environment, learners can build their confidence and become more comfortable using English in various situations.


To get the most out of learning English by talking, it's important to approach conversations with a positive attitude and a willingness to learn. Don't worry about making mistakes; they are a natural part of the learning process. Instead, focus on listening carefully, asking questions, and practising your speaking skills as much as possible.


In conclusion, learning through conversations is an effective and enjoyable way to improve your English skills. By practising speaking and listening skills in real-life situations, learners can become more confident and proficient in the language, ultimately helping them achieve their personal and professional goals.
